from __future__ import annotations
import asyncio
import logging
from datetime import UTC, datetime, timedelta
import httpx
logger = logging.getLogger(__name__)
PDD_TOKEN_URL = "https://open-api.pinduoduo.com/oauth/token"
TOKEN_REFRESH_MARGIN = 600
REFRESH_CHECK_INTERVAL = 3600
class PddTokenManager:
def __init__(
self,
client_id: str,
client_secret: str,
mall_id: str,
refresh_token: str | None = None,
access_token: str | None = None,
expires_at: datetime | None = None,
):
self._client_id = client_id
self._client_secret = client_secret
self._mall_id = mall_id
self._access_token: str | None = access_token
self._refresh_token: str | None = refresh_token
self._expires_at: datetime | None = expires_at
self._lock = asyncio.Lock()
self._http_client: httpx.AsyncClient | None = None
self._refresh_task: asyncio.Task | None = None
def _get_client(self) -> httpx.AsyncClient:
if self._http_client is None:
self._http_client = httpx.AsyncClient(timeout=httpx.Timeout(15.0))
return self._http_client
async def get_token(self) -> str:
async with self._lock:
if self._is_expired():
await self._refresh()
if self._access_token is None:
raise RuntimeError(f"Failed to obtain access_token for mall_id={self._mall_id}")
return self._access_token
async def invalidate_token(self) -> None:
async with self._lock:
self._access_token = None
self._expires_at = None
def _is_expired(self) -> bool:
if self._access_token is None:
return True
if self._expires_at is None:
return True
return datetime.now(UTC) >= self._expires_at
async def _refresh(self) -> None:
if not self._refresh_token:
raise RuntimeError(f"No refresh_token available for mall_id={self._mall_id}")
client = self._get_client()
try:
resp = await client.post(
PDD_TOKEN_URL,
json={
"client_id": self._client_id,
"client_secret": self._client_secret,
"grant_type": "refresh_token",
"refresh_token": self._refresh_token,
},
)
resp.raise_for_status()
data = resp.json()
self._access_token = data.get("access_token")
self._refresh_token = data.get("refresh_token")
expires_in = data.get("expires_in", 86400)
self._expires_at = datetime.now(UTC) + timedelta(seconds=expires_in - TOKEN_REFRESH_MARGIN)
logger.info(
"Token refreshed for mall_id=%s, expires_at=%s",
self._mall_id,
self._expires_at,
)
except httpx.HTTPStatusError as e:
logger.error("Token refresh HTTP error for mall_id=%s: %s", self._mall_id, e)
raise
except httpx.RequestError as e:
logger.error("Token refresh network error for mall_id=%s: %s", self._mall_id, e)
raise
async def exchange_code(self, code: str, redirect_uri: str) -> dict:
client = self._get_client()
try:
resp = await client.post(
PDD_TOKEN_URL,
json={
"client_id": self._client_id,
"client_secret": self._client_secret,
"grant_type": "authorization_code",
"code": code,
"redirect_uri": redirect_uri,
},
)
resp.raise_for_status()
data = resp.json()
self._access_token = data.get("access_token")
self._refresh_token = data.get("refresh_token")
expires_in = data.get("expires_in", 86400)
self._expires_at = datetime.now(UTC) + timedelta(seconds=expires_in - TOKEN_REFRESH_MARGIN)
return data
except httpx.HTTPStatusError as e:
logger.error("Code exchange HTTP error: %s", e)
raise
async def start_background_refresh(self) -> None:
if self._refresh_task and not self._refresh_task.done():
return
self._refresh_task = asyncio.create_task(
self._background_refresh_loop(),
name=f"pdd-token-refresh-{self._mall_id}",
)
async def stop_background_refresh(self) -> None:
if self._refresh_task and not self._refresh_task.done():
self._refresh_task.cancel()
try:
await self._refresh_task
except asyncio.CancelledError:
pass
self._refresh_task = None
async def _background_refresh_loop(self) -> None:
import random
while True:
offset = random.uniform(0, 300)
await asyncio.sleep(REFRESH_CHECK_INTERVAL + offset)
try:
async with self._lock:
if self._is_expired():
await self._refresh()
except Exception:
logger.exception(
"Background token refresh failed for mall_id=%s",
self._mall_id,
)
async def close(self) -> None:
await self.stop_background_refresh()
if self._http_client:
await self._http_client.aclose()
self._http_client = None
@property
def mall_id(self) -> str:
return self._mall_id
@property
def client_id(self) -> str:
return self._client_id
@property
def client_secret(self) -> str:
return self._client_secret
